The Afriglobal Center

The Afriglobal Center on Climate and Energy Transitions is an African think tank that bridges evidence, strategy, and diplomacy to ensure that Africa moves from the margins to the center of global transition decision-making. Through rigorous research and strategic engagement, The Afriglobal Center helps African actors navigate complexity, negotiate from strength, and lead with clarity.

Why Our Work Is Crucial

The world is undergoing profound transitions in climate, energy, technology, and geopolitics that are reshaping economies and reordering power. For Africa, these shifts present both risks and strategic opportunities.

How the continent navigates this moment will determine its place in the emerging global order. Despite being home to some of the world’s most abundant renewable energy resources and critical minerals, Africa’s role in global transition debates is currently limited. Decisions that affect its economies and communities are mostly made elsewhere, framed by external priorities.

The AfriGlobal Centre on Climate and Energy Transitions was established in 2025 to change that narrative, to equip African leaders, institutions, and partners with the strategic intelligence, foresight, and policy tools to shape, not just respond to, the global transition.

ACCET serves as a continental policy and strategy hub, connecting Africa’s perspectives to global processes in energy, climate, and development transitions. It bridges research and diplomacy, translating evidence into strategic influence.
